On August 12, 2008, Democratic and Republican candidates for local, state and federal open offices will be decided. Most primary mail-in ballots have already sent, and the Elbert County Elections office has been keeping track of whose and how many have been returned. Status of your mail-in ballot may be found by reviewing your voter information at http://www.sos.state.co.us/Voter/.

Early voting begins Monday, August 4th and runs through Friday, August 8th at the Ag Building, which is the building located to the north upon entering the Elbert County Fairgrounds in Kiowa. The booths open at 8AM and close at 4:30PM. Sample ballots may also be viewed at http://www.elbertcounty-co.gov/dept_election.php.
*
If you are registered as an Independent and would like to participate in the Primary Election, you may do so by re-registering in the Party of your choice either as part of the early voting process, or at the proper precinct location on August 12. If you elected for a permanent mail-in ballot as an independent, you would be voting a Provisional Ballot.

Interesting facts: As of Thursday, July 30th, the Elbert County Elections office had mailed out 3,700 Republican Primary Ballots and 1,006 Democratic Primary Ballots. This is a significant increase in potential Primary voters for both Parties. We all hope that all Elbert County voters will take advantage of the convenience to vote in this Primary.

B-24 Liberator Memorial
The crash site, near Kiowa (for directions, see mail addresses below)
Saturday, August 9, 2008, 11AM
The public is invited to attend a memorial ceremony to dedicate a granite monument in remembrance of the 10 men who died in the crash of the B-24 Liberator on August 9, 1944. For directions and information, please contact Bill Marvel at rv8tor@msn.com or Marv Maul at manama1@mindspring.com.
